Multiple sclerosis (MS) affects over 2.8 million people worldwide, disrupting the central nervous system and often leading to a range of physical and cognitive symptoms (National MS Society). As the disease damages nerve fibers and myelin, individuals may face mobility challenges, fatigue, and more. A major challenge in MS care is managing symptoms and progression, with many looking to dietary interventions as a potential tool for better health and quality of life.
